Metal

Metal window handles are an attractive piece of furniture as well as an essential piece of hardware to enhance the security of your home. A variety of window handles are available, suited to various frames and materials. Certain designs are designed specifically for sash windows to help in making opening and closing the window smoother and less likely to block. If you are looking for a more secure option, there are a number of metal locking mechanisms designed to prevent the window from opening beyond a certain point.

The most commonly used kind of window handle for UPVC is the epag handle. They have a spindle mental on the back, which is fixed to the frame of the window, driving the window mechanism. They are available on both UPVC and aluminium windows.

Cockspur handles are a different type of window handle typically found on older UPVC windows. They are more difficult to use than modern Espag handles, since they are based on an old-fashioned locking mechanism for pegs.

For a more sleek design there are cam handles that are available. They have a slender edge and are designed to work with a variety of other kinds of uPVC window. They are ideal for tilt and turn windows in which you can open the window at the bottom, while being capable of opening the top.

When choosing new metal window handles, it is essential to consider a number factors that include the height of the step and the direction in which the handle can be turned. The first refers to the distance between the handle's underside nose and the base of the screw plate while the latter refers to the direction in which the handle will be able to turn. Some handles can only rotate in only one direction, like clockwise. Other handles can only rotate in the opposite direction.

Casement

Similar to awning windows, casement windows hinge on the top and bottom, but they open to the left or right rather than opening up vertically. They are also less difficult to maintain, and they offer a stunning view of your garden or yard. They also let in fresh air. They're a popular choice for new construction and they can add an architectural element to older homes as well. However, over time they can become difficult to open or close due to worn-out hardware or damaged gears. In some instances, a window professional may need to replace the entire crank mechanism.

Awning or casement windows are typically fitted with the crank and roto gear to allow the window to open and shut. They also have an locking mechanism that holds the sash firmly in place when closed. The window lock on a casement works in conjunction with the bezel locks on the frame to close the window. Many people tighten their casement window's operating handle. This could cause the locking mechanism to operate against one another, causing the window to not open or Door Handle Repair Near Me close properly.

Over time the handle on the window may also be stripped. This can happen when the window was opened and closed repeatedly over a long period of time. It could also happen if the window is used as a prop when it's open, which causes its operating handle to rub against the crank shaft and gears.

Replacing a window with a casement or the awning window crank is a straightforward DIY window repair. It could save you money over the course of time. The first thing you'll have to do is locate the screws used to mount the trim that keep the casement cover in place (Photo 3). Once you've unscrewed the screws, you'll be able to remove the old operator handle and look at the inside of the crank mechanism. Gears can be lubricated, but if they're damaged, you might have to replace them.

Cockspur

Cockspur window handles can be found on older uPVC timber, aluminium and timber windows. They lock with a key, are easy to operate, and provide an effective barrier against noise and cold from outside. The handle opens up by pulling the lever down and the cockspur nose closes over a wedge striker inside the frame to seal the window on closing. Replacing both the handle and cockspur wedge striker can make your double glazing door handle repairs-glazed windows significantly more efficient and can improve security.

These replacement cockspur handles are available for left and right-handed windows and can be operated by turning them 90degrees. They are fitted with a small 'spur' that pushes against the PVC wedge that is attached to the window frame to create a secure closure. The handles are easy to install and are available in a variety of styles, including white, satin chrome, and PVD gold.

It can be difficult to determine the backset of an cockspur, especially when you are replacing an old handle. This handle was designed to solve this problem and has three packers of various thicknesses which can be fitted on the side of the handle's nose to provide a variety of backset step heights including 9mm 13mm, 17mm, and 21mm.

Espagnolette

The mechanism for locking your uPVC window is the espagnolette lock or shootbolt. They are a standard feature in older homes and provide both aesthetics and security for your home. Espagnolette handle types can be key-locking or non-key-locking and are available in both cranked and inline designs. They can also be a straight or curved design. The key-locking button adds an extra layer of security, door Handle repair near Me as it prevents the handle from being accessible from the outside by using a thin screwdriver stuck between the frames. This is a typical burglary technique!
